Honda NSX 2024 Overview in full details

The Honda NSX 2024, also known as the Acura NSX in North America, is a two-seater, mid-engined sports car manufactured by Honda. The second-generation NSX, produced from 2016 to 2022, features a twin-turbocharged 3.5L V6 engine and a multi-material space frame made primarily of aluminum, with exterior body panels mostly made from sheet molding composite and aluminum. The car has a longitudinal mid-engine, all-wheel-drive layout and a 9-speed dual-clutch transmission

Overview

The Honda NSX, first introduced in 1990, was a significant departure from the traditional super car, featuring a mid-engine 3.0 L V6 engine and a lightweight, all-aluminum body. The second-generation NSX, introduced in 2016, was designed and engineered in Marysville, Ohio, at Honda’s plant, and it was marketed as the “New Sports experience”

Honda NSX Features

  • Hybrid powertrain: A 3.5L twin-turbo V6 engine paired with three electric motors delivers 600 horsepower and exhilarating acceleration.
  • All-wheel drive: Ensures optimal traction and handling in all driving conditions.
  • Magnetic Ride suspension: Continuously adjusts to road conditions for a smooth and controlled ride.
  • Several driving modes: Choose from Sport, Sport+, and Track modes to tailor the NSX’s performance to your needs.
  • Advanced safety features: Includes traction control, stability control, and automatic emergency braking for added peace of mind.
